It's not the team I'd like to see, but the one I think Bielsa might go for.
I think he might put Casilla on the bench to get the feel of the Championship, and his selection will depend entirely on BPF's performances.
I'd rather not have Phillips in the back 4, but I think Bielsa thinks he's more secure at this time than Halme.
Similarly at LB, if Douglas is not fit, Alioski is a more secure selection, as both Davis & Pearce are sharing game time in the u23s, and still have a lot to learn - and of course Pearce is still a little ring-rusty after his injury.
Midfield, I think Pablo will be selected as #10 ahead of either Forshaw or Klich, which means that we'll be sticking with the same starting wingers. The dark horse for starting as #10 might be Roberts, but I don't think he's there yet.
Speaking of Roberts, he's a long, long way from dislodging Roofie up top, so no change there either.
